Care & Maintenance of chemical water bath

Care & Maintenance of chemical water bath

Maintenance of the chemical water bath on regular basis is a requirement for good performance in temperature and longevity. Scaling and corrosion in the chamber are avoided by regular cleaning. It's best to replace the water after every other day, especially for continuous use. At the intervals, the heating elements and thermostat should be inspected for breakdown or wear. Use gentle cloths and mild soaps to avoid scratching the surface. In normal servicing, the chemical water bath remains functional and continues to meet laboratory standards year by year.

FAQ

  • Q: What types of laboratory work benefit from using a water bath? A: Water baths are used in microbiology, chemistry, and biotechnology for incubating samples, warming reagents, and melting substances safely.

    Q: How can contamination be prevented inside a water bath? A: Cleaning the tank regularly, using distilled water, and covering the bath when not in use can significantly reduce contamination risk.

    Q: Is it safe to leave a water bath running overnight? A: It is generally safe for models with over-temperature protection, but regular supervision and adherence to manufacturer guidelines are strongly advised.

    Q: What causes uneven heating in a water bath? A: Uneven heating may result from improper circulation, incorrect water level, or malfunctioning heating elements.

    Q: Why is it important to monitor the water level in a bath? A: Maintaining an adequate water level prevents damage to heating elements and ensures consistent thermal contact with the samples.
